Format
config mld_snooping data_driven_learning [all | vlan_name <vlan_name> | vlanid
<vlanid_list>] {state [enable | disable] | aged_out [enable | disable] | expiry_time <sec 1-
65535>}(1)
Parameters
all
- Specifies to configure all VLANs and VLAN IDs.
vlan_name
- Specifies the VLAN name to be configured.
<vlan_name>
- Specifies the VLAN name.
vlanid
- Specifies the VLAN ID to be configured.
<vlanid_list>
- Specifies a list of VLAN IDs.
state
- Specifies whether to enable or disable the data driven learning of an MLD snooping
group. This is enabled by default.
enable
- Enable data driven learning of an MLD snooping group.
disable
- Disable data driven learning of an MLD snooping group.
aged_out
- Enable or disable the aging of the entry. This is disabled by default.
enable
- Enable the aging of the entry.
disable
- Disable the aging of the entry.
expiry_time
- Specifies the data driven group lifetime in seconds. This parameter is valid only
when
aged_out
is enabled.
<sec 1-65535>
- Specifies the time between 1 and 65535 seconds.
Restrictions
Only Administrator and Operator-level users can issue this command.
Example
To enable the data driven learning of an MLD snooping group on default VLAN:
DGS-3710-12C:admin#config mld_snooping data_driven_learning vlan_name default
state enable
Command: config mld_snooping data_driven_learning vlan_name default state
enable
Success.
DGS-3710-12C:admin#

config mld_snooping data_driven_learning
max_learned_entry
Description
This command is used to configure the maximum number of groups that can be learned by data
driven. When the table is full, the system will stop learning of the new data-driven groups. Traffic
for the new groups will be dropped.
